EXECUTIVE SUMMARY

Energy-efficient lighting technologies are economical, commercially viable and technologically available, but due to several barriers, they have not reached their market penetration potential. Therefore, it is necessary to promote a certain degree of market intervention at the national level.

Replacing incandescent lamps in the residential and commercial sector is one of the most obvious and easiest methods to achieve energy-efficiency. The transition to efficient lighting can occur at a very low cost with existing technology and provide immediate results.

Energy-efficient lighting is usually given lower priority in Ukraine compared to measures related to heating supply. Energy consumption related to lighting is not as seasonal as compared to heating; however, energy efficiency of lighting effects production and distribution of electricity.Thus, there is an untapped potential for development and implementation of new energy efficient technologies in Ukraine, including energy-efficient lighting. The Ukrainian Government supports the activities associated with the increase of energy efficiency through various regulatory arrangements and measures; however, general shortage of funds impedes implementing large-scale energy-efficiency enhancement programs. Therefore, in line with the foremost Government’s priorities, this Project is intended to reduce greenhouse gas emissions by introduction of a large-scale change over to energy efficient lighting within Ukraine's residential and municipal sectors.

1.1. STUDY OF INTERNATIONAL AND UKRAINIAN LEGISLATION REGULATING USED FLUORESCENT LAMPS WASTE MANAGEMENT (WASTE COLLECTION, DISPOSAL AND/OR RECYCLING)

Implementation of the Project’s objective relating to introduction of EE technologies requires widespread application of much more energy efficient fluorescent lamps than conventional incandescent lamps.

Due to widespread use of fluorescent lamps there is an issue related to waste management thereof, especially those ones that contain mercury and therefore classified by Ukrainian legislation as hazardous ones and subject to mandatory disposal by specialized enterprises licensed by duly authorized governmental agency. Presently, Ukrainian legislature provides for disposal/recycling of fluorescent lamps only by duly licensed legal entities. As for the individuals/private persons there is no procedure whatsoever providing for collection and further disposal of fluorescent lamps leading thereby to uncontrolled discard thereof by users and environmental pollution by toxic substances. Thus, anavailability of efficient and affordable solution of safe collection and disposal of used light bulbs raises concerns of environmentalists and negatively effects the consumers’ opinion on EE lighting technologies.

Considering the above-stated, there has been an urgent need to find such a solution applicable for Ukraine. The Project team conducted a dedicated study of Ukrainian legislation with respect to used fluorescent lamps collection and further disposal giving due regard to the laws covering separate collection of household wastes by comparing Ukrainian legislature with the relevant laws applicable in EU, USA, RUSSIA, etc. The above study also included preparation of recommendations as for the amendments to be made to applicable laws of Ukraine in order to expand the use of fluorescent lamps and contribute to success of energy efficient lighting projects’ implementation.

Owing to some gaps in the regulatory system, so-called “grey” (poor-quality) lighting products have free access to the Ukrainian market. Presence of such poor quality and improperly labelled lighting products considerably impedes further development of the energy-efficient lighting market and creates a negative image for the whole sector.

To address these issues, the following tasks were defined to be resolved by the Project’s Component 2:

• Improvement of environmental, energy-efficiency norms and regulations as well as quality assurance and quality control system covering the lighting products.

• Improvement of the Ukraine’s institutional capabilities for auditing and assessing the quality of imported EE lighting products.

• Provide support for development and modernization of national lighting industry; render support to local manufacturers of EE lighting products

• Shape, in close cooperation with domestic manufacturers, suppliers, recycling companies and local municipalities, a system for CFL collection, recycling and/or disposal

In order to clarify current situation in Ukraine and resolve the existing issues, in close cooperation with National Standards Authority and testing local laboratories, a comprehensive research of the light sources currently available on Ukrainian market has been conducted. Based on results of this study: new standards will be developed; recommendations on improvement of current legislation will be given; state laboratories will be assessed and thereupon their technical capacities will be clearly specified.

However due to technical complexities of this study and considering the fact that the market is not currently ready therefor, this study has been postponed for 2013.

However, based on request of relevant ministries, the similar study of light sources intended for street lighting, applied technologies and quality thereof has been commenced this year and will be completed in the first quarter of 2013. Based on this study it will be possible to provide recommendations on optimal application of technologies and light sources for the street lighting.

2.3. ESTABLISHING HAZARDOUS WASTE MANAGEMENT SYSTEM

One of the major impediments to the Project progress is the fact that there is no system providing for collection and safe disposal of used mercury containing in CFL bulbs thrown away by customers.

Therefore it is imperative to develop a proper system that can be applicable to Ukraine. In 2012 the Project team took the following steps to address this issue:

Assessment of Ukrainian market in relation to entities engaged in recycling/disposal of wastes containing mercury.

Dedicated research on currently available CFLs disposal technologies has been conducted

Affordable compact and mobile equipment intended for CFL collection have been purchased for testing and demonstration purposes within the framework of relevant pilot projects.

The scope of the project included:

• 15 state-of-the-art street LED lights have been installed in the village main street leading thereby to fivefold reduction of lighting costs

• Ten-fold increase of operation period; capability to withstand low quality power supply

• It also should be mentioned that the opening has been accompanied by newly established annual international cultural festival giving thereby additional media coverage.

The general interest have been shown by many Festival participants as long as they were pleased with the outcome of the project. Representatives of other regions were ready and willing to participate in the next pilot project and requested to apply this experience to their municipalities, even at their cost and expenses.

3.4. PILOT PROJECT 4: LED LIGHTING IN THE COMMUNITY HOUSING SECTOR (STAIRCASES IN THE APARTMENT HOUSES) IN DOBROTVІR OF LVIV REGION

The main idea of the project is to replace incandescent light bulbs in municipal residential apartment buildings (at entrance lobbies, staircases) with LED Lighting Sources:

Advantages: 4 watt instead of 40-100 watt Considerable extension of operation period Anti-vandal design

The TMEL team considers this path as a particularly positive and promising as long as it provides for reliability, major energy savings at moderate costs and attractive for crediting (bankable solutions).
